基于CIE 1976 L^*a^*b^*色空间的翡翠绿色明度的质量评价 被引量:11

Quality Evaluation of Green Jadeite-jade's Lightness Based on CIE 1976 L^*a^*b^* Uniform Color Space

摘要 通过翡翠绿色明度与彩度、明度与色差等关系的研究,确定明度对颜色质量评价的作用。三维均匀色空CIE1976L*a*b*中,当翡翠绿色的明度较低即L*<19.52时,明度与彩度呈正相关;当19.52<L*<60时,明度与彩度虽无一一对应关系,却在L*=37.63时,形成最高彩度77.64;当L*>60时,明度则与彩度呈负相关。通过CIEDELAB、DECMC、CIE DE2000三个色差公式的计算,证明DL*是决定DE的直接因素,DC*次之,而DH*对色差几乎无贡献。得出结论,翡翠绿色的质量评价应以明度为首要因素,这是最直观且最符合色知觉效果的,而后依次为彩度与色调角两个标准。 To evaluate the effect of lightness on color, the correlation of lightness and chroma, lightness and color difference was studied. In the three-dimensional uniform color space CIE 1976 L* a* b*, jadeite jade's chroma is positively correlated with lightness when the lightness of green is relatively low of L*〈19.52; and there's no one-to-one correlation between lightness and chroma when 19.52〈L*〈60, but while L*=37.63 the highest chroma 77.64 is reached; when lightness higher than 60, lightness and chroma are negatively correlated. After the calculation of three color-difference formulae CIE DELAB, DECMC, CIE DE2000, it is proven that DL* is the key factor to DE, followed by DC*, while DH* has nearly no contribution to color difference. It is concluded that emerald green quality evaluation of jadeite jade should be primarily based on lightness which is the most intuitive and consistent with the effect of color perception, and then followed by chroma and hue-angle.
